| 释义 | > as lemmasamphiprotic   amphiprotic adj. /-ˈprəʊ-/				 [ <  German amphiprotisch (coined by J. N. Brönsted 1930, in  Zeitschr. f. angew. Chem. 43 231/1)]			 Chem. designating a solvent (or solute) which can act as either a donor or an acceptor of protons; amphoteric. ΘΚΠ the world > matter > chemistry > physical chemistry > solvents and solutes > 			[adjective]		 > amphoteric amphiprotic1931 1931    Chem. Rev. 8 193  				Thus we recognise water as *amphiprotic since it is capable of the acid reaction H2O↔H+ + OH− and the basic reaction H2O + H+↔H3O+. 1966    J. A. Timm Gen. Chem. 		(ed. 4)	 xxvii. 369  				A solution of sodium hydrogen carbonate contains the amphiprotic hydrogen carbonate ion. 1991    Chem. & Pharm. Bull. 39 2929/1  				The solutes having amphiprotic substituents usually exhibited the acceleration effect. < as lemmas  |
